Proxy Privacy Settings

The Proxy Privacy Settings allows the type of concealment to be configured for the proxy server to perform. Concealment lets you strip certain HTTP headers from requests as they pass through the proxy, protecting the privacy of the users.

The four settings provide the choice for none, standard, paranoid and custom concealment.
